ppJob Description: A position for a Low Observability (LO) Engineer has arisen within Airbus Defence and Space in Getafe (Madrid). The successful applicant will join the LO Engineering Spain Department. In general terms, a LO Engineer in this Department is expected: /ppTo understand the foundations of Operational Analysis and Preliminary Design. To understand the influence of vehicle architecture on multi‑spectral signature. To understand the overall product life cycle of military aircraft with respect to its influence on signature. To master the area of signature reduction. To master LO design and analysis (radar, IR and visual), being able to specify designs and architectures to meet LO requirements. To characterize and validate signature via simulations and measurements, defining the adequate simulation / test plans. /ph3RESPONSIBILITIES /h3ulliTo perform advanced LO analysis and Radar Cross Section (RCS) predictions using electromagnetic (EM) simulation tools (both proprietary and commercial). /liliActive participation in multidisciplinary designs. /liliPropose design modifications (geometry, materials…) and drive designs to achieve LO requirements. /liliTo prepare complex CAD geometries to get accurate results from electromagnetic solvers. /liliTo post‑process and interpret large volumes of simulation data, translating them into clear, actionable design recommendations for multidisciplinary engineering teams. /liliTo devise test plans and validate simulation results against measurement of real prototypes, quantifying both simulation and measurement limitations. /liliTo research in the field of stealth to have a solid understanding of the discipline (past, present and future) to drive the design activities. /li /ulh3SKILLS /h3h3Required Technical Skills: /h3ulliDegree in Telecommunication Engineering, Mathematics, Electrical Engineering, Aerospace Engineering or Physics. /liliStrong background in EM theory: e.g. scattering and radiation phenomena, EM properties of materials, wave propagation,
